Arizona's desert climate means water efficiency is key, but the extreme heat and potential for sudden downpours create specific plumbing considerations. High temperatures can affect pipe materials and water pressure, while flash floods can overwhelm drainage systems and cause water damage. Arizona's desert climate, with its intense heat, can cause pipes to expand and contract, potentially leading to leaks. Hard water is also a common issue.
